you will "just" be able to clear 35's at stock height. they will rub under full stuff. the reason you need a lot of lift to bump up to 37's on those mid 80's chev is purly due to the wheel well opening. they are about 36" wide. to fit 37's on my 86 chevy i needed 4 inch's of suspension lift and a 3" body lift so that under full stuff the tire didnt bite the corners of my fender. you can get 37's and even 40's with 2" of lift if you are comfortable hacking the fenders wider. there are TONS of how to's around on the internet. i always wanted to build a 73 K5 blazer on 40's with little to no lift. they look so good like that.
